29. Coupled beam and forces

This test covers couplings and boundary forces using a solid beam coupled to a single beam element.

Geometry and setup

This test uses geometry 10 straight square beam.

Load cases

  • LC1_force_1_0_0: Force on the coupling node along x

  • LC2_force_0_1_0: Force on the coupling node along y

  • LC3_force_0_0_1: Force on the coupling node along z

  • LC4_force_1_0_1: Force on the coupling node along (1,0,1)

  • LC5_force_1_1_1: Force on the coupling node along (1,1,1)

  • LC6_force_1+1+1: 3 forces on the along each cartesian axis
